I have Leaf Spy Pro (thank you, Turbo3!) and use it with my 2013 Leaf SV (new June 2013). I started using it after having the car for a few months. In November 2013, I charged the battery to 100% and LeafSpyPro showed 245 GIDs. Nine months later, August 2014, I charged the battery to 100% and LeafSpyPro showed 246 GIDs. Although I treat the battery really gently and live in a cold climate, I expected more degradation than that.
Do you have any theories why this could be?
Here's some of my theories:
Possible Explanation #1: Battery capacity hasn't changed measurably in 9 months because I live in a colder climate, have only put <10,000 miles on the car, almost always charge to 80%, and almost never discharge below 2 bars.
Possible Explanation #2: My two readings are not comparable because one was in August and the other was in November (colder air temperature). Perhaps the Leaf charges to a different point depending on outside air temperature or reads GIDs differently at different temperatures.
Possible Explanation #3: The Leaf Charger doesn't shut off at exactly the same point every time. There is some uncertainty in GIDs at full charge because there is some uncertainty in full charge. So I may have a little bit of battery capacity loss, but don't see it because of randomness in the measurement.
Possible Explanation #4: The battery degraded a lot in the first few months but further degradation will be much slower.
